首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Elasicsearch的同义词解析是递归的吗?

Elasticsearch的同义词解析是递归的。在Elasticsearch中,同义词解析是通过使用分析器和词典来实现的。当进行搜索时,Elasticsearch会将查询中的词汇与同义词词典进行匹配,将同义词替换为原始词汇或其他同义词。这个过程可以递归地进行,即同义词可以再次被替换为其他同义词,直到没有更多的匹配为止。

同义词解析在搜索引擎中非常有用,可以提高搜索的准确性和召回率。它可以帮助用户找到与他们查询意图相关的文档,即使这些文档可能不包含与查询词完全匹配的内容。

对于Elasticsearch的同义词解析,腾讯云提供了相关的产品和服务。您可以使用腾讯云的Elasticsearch服务来构建和管理具有同义词解析功能的搜索引擎。腾讯云Elasticsearch支持自定义的同义词词典,并提供了丰富的API和工具来进行配置和管理。您可以通过以下链接了解更多关于腾讯云Elasticsearch的信息:

腾讯云Elasticsearch产品介绍:https://cloud.tencent.com/product/es

腾讯云Elasticsearch文档:https://cloud.tencent.com/document/product/845

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

同义词搜索是如何做到的?

前面几个章节我们使用到了 Lucene 的中文分词器 HanLPAnalyzer,它并不是 Lucene 自带的中文分词器。Lucene 确实自带了一些中文分词器,但是效果比较弱,在生产实践中多用第三方中文分词器。分词的效果直接影响到搜索的效果,比如默认的 HanLPAnalyser 对「北京大学」这个短语的处理是当成完整的一个词,搜索「北京」这个词汇就不一定能匹配到包含「北京大学」的文章。对语句的处理还需要过滤掉停用词,除掉诸于「的」、「他」、「是」等这样的辅助型词汇。如果是英文还需要注意消除时态对单词形式的影响,比如「drive」和「driven」、「take」和「taked」等。还有更加高级的领域例如同义词、近音词等处理同样也是分词器需要考虑的范畴。

02
领券